Seoul Namdaemun Market Food Street : Kalguksu
“Warm affection, warm meal”
Namdaemun Market is the representative market of Seoul and it is a place overflowing with various foods. Among them, we introduce Kalguksu alley which is representative of Namdaemun market.

Go through the arch that informs the entrance of Namdaemun Market and you will see Namdaemun Markets’ famous sight, Kalguksu Alley, on your left. There are stores on both sides of the alley, and the center allows people to pass by. Here, they sell Kalguksu, Sujebi, Janchi noodles, Radish noodles, Glutinous rice, Barley bibimbap, and cold noodles.
The signature menu is kalguksu. It is made of thick noodles and delicious meat stock.
When you order the kalguksu, you can enjoy a bowl of cold noodle as a service.

When you order the cold noodle, kalguksu is served as a service dish, and when you order barley bibimbap, the owner recommends you try the cold noodle or kalguksu and serves them as a service dish.
It is the characteristic of the Kalguksu alley inside the Namdaemun market, where you can taste various dishes.
Delicious food along with the atmosphere of the market alley add up to make it a unique emotional experience.
■ Price information : 5500 won(Kalguksu+Bibim cold noodle+Bibimbap)
